Archos 604(Gen 4), Remote(Archos DVR Station Gen 5) Work or not?

If you mean will the Gen 5 DVR Station Remote work with a Gen 4 DVR Station, I believe it will for at least the basic player controls on your 604 (except for the alpha keyoard entry because the Gen 4 players did not have this feature enabled).

If you mean, will the Gen 5 DVR Station Remote control your Archos 604 directly (without a dvr dock), the answer is no, you must have a DVR Station for the remote to work on any Archos player.

Hi.. i have an archos gen 5.. for the 1st year i could record from the tv listing for free. now that year is up and i can't seem to find out how i can get the tv listing to upgrade. so i can start...

Go to www.archos.com
My Account - and logon
Manage Products
Product Services
Scroll down to TV Program Guide available for owners of DVR Station Gen 5 and press Update

That will take you to the TVTV website where you can pay for another year's subscription. Currently around £14.

Can I pre record on the archos 605 wi fi 30gb

You have posed a very good question with a very complicated answer. There are two things you MUST have in order to do what you are asking:
1) Your "docking station" cannot be the Archos mini-dock, b/c the mini dock has inputs only. Your docking station must be the Archos DVR Station - Gen 5.
2) You have to have a digital cable box, FIOS, or digital satellite box.

You will be recording from your cable, satellite, or FIOS box instead of directly from your TV. Hook the red, white, and yellow cable from one of the red, white and yellow outputs of your cable/sat/FIOS box to the specialized adapter of the DVR Station (make sure your Archos 605 is properly docked inside). Here is a link to the connection guide if you don't have it:
http://www.archos.com/support/download/manuals/connection_guide_dvr_station_v1.1.pdf

Once the connection is set up, you must follow the exact directions printed on pp.11-15 of the DVR Station user manual - it will require downloading several pieces of software. My only reccomendation is that you make sure that the Archos 605 is fully charged before proceeding, b/c if it loses power during the process, you may ruin your mp3 player. Here is a link to the DVR Station user manual:
http://www.archos.com/support/download/manuals/english_user_manual_dvr_station_gen5_v3.pdf

If you have followed the instructions exactly, you will be able to schedule your recordings to your Archos 605.

There are two catches that I noticed with this player - 1 major and one not-so major:
1) Not-so major: Your subscription to the TV guide that enables you to schedule recordings will only be free for 1 year
2) Major: The DVR Station forces you to choose between an NTSC and a PAL format when choosing a TV standard for playback. PAL is only for Europe, so never select it under any circumstances. NTSC is shutting down on February 17, 2009 - in a little more than a month. After that time, you may not be able to display the recordings that you have made to your TV itself.

Archos DVR Station & 605 wifi PMP

Not sure if this will help you or not, but I have a 404 and was having issues with the scheduler changing the channels for me also. Then I realized that it is a infrared transmitter - the same frequency as a remote I realized what I was doing wrong - Your archos station must be facing the cable box that it is turning on. I had my archos on top of the cable box and it was not working - but when I turned the cable box and the archos station to face each other - so the signal can transfer - it worked just fine. I have an Archos 605 WiFi. I haven't yet connected my Archos docking station to the TV and HDD. Meanwhile, I thought I would copy a programme from the HDD to a DVD, then put the DVD in the computer and...

What kind of HDD do you have, do you have any type of output on it. You stated that you haven't connected the docking station to it and the TV...? The best thing to do is to connect your Archos to the Docking station. Set the docking station up correctly, with cables coming out of the HDD (if it has some sort of output) to the station and out of the station to your TV. Once you set that up, you can use the Archos as a mini DVR or VCR. Go to the REC option on the main screen of Archos, you'll have an option for Video Recorder (tab on top). If you play any source on the HDD, then all you have to do is press the Rec option on the Archos. If you already have a file on the HDD, then try just moving it over into the Archos once you connect the Docking station to your computer via USB or just use the USB cable connected to the computer with the HDD. I use the USB preference as Windows Media Device. (found under menu/settings/system). Is is basically a HDD itself. Remember the Archos will only play certain videos without the purchase of any extra plugins.
